What is python-magnumclient
python-magnumclient is:
Magnum is an OpenStack API service developed by the OpenStack Containers Team making container orchestration engines such as Docker and Kubernetes available as first class resources in OpenStack. Magnum uses Heat to orchestrate an OS image which contains Docker and Kubernetes and runs that image in either virtual machines or bare metal in a cluster configuration.
This package contains the Python 2.x module.
There are three methods to install python-magnumclient on Ubuntu 18.04. We can use apt-get, apt and aptitude. In the following sections we will describe each method. You can choose one of them.
Install python-magnumclient Using apt-get
Update apt database with apt-get using the following command.
sudo apt-get update
After updating apt database, We can install python-magnumclient using apt-get by running the following command:
sudo apt-get -y install python-magnumclient

How To Uninstall python-magnumclient on Ubuntu 18.04
To uninstall only the python-magnumclient package we can use the following command:
sudo apt-get remove python-magnumclient
Uninstall python-magnumclient And Its Dependencies
To uninstall python-magnumclient and its dependencies that are no longer needed by Ubuntu 18.04, we can use the command below:
sudo apt-get -y autoremove python-magnumclient
Remove python-magnumclient Configurations and Data
To remove python-magnumclient configuration and data from Ubuntu 18.04 we can use the following command:
sudo apt-get -y purge python-magnumclient
Remove python-magnumclient configuration, data, and all of its dependencies
We can use the following command to remove python-magnumclient configurations, data and all of its dependencies, we can use the following command:
sudo apt-get -y autoremove --purge python-magnumclient
